Kundli Matching for Marriage: How Guna Milan Works
Kundli matching (Guna Milan or Ashtakoota Milan) is the traditional Vedic method of checking compatibility between two people before marriage by comparing their birth charts.
What is Guna Milan?
Guna Milan compares the Moon's position and Nakshatra in both charts across eight factors (Ashtakoota), assigning points called gunas. The maximum score is 36 gunas.
The eight kootas
- Varna – spiritual compatibility (1 point)
- Vashya – mutual attraction and control (2)
- Tara – health and well-being (3)
- Yoni – physical and intimate compatibility (4)
- Graha Maitri – mental compatibility (5)
- Gana – temperament (6)
- Bhakoot – love and family (7)
- Nadi – health and genes (8)
What score is considered good?
Generally, a score above 18 out of 36 is considered acceptable, and above 24 is considered very good. However, the score alone is never the full picture.
Beyond the score
A complete matching also checks Manglik Dosha, the 7th house, and Venus/Jupiter placements in both charts. A high guna score with serious dosha mismatches still needs careful interpretation.
